It is Groundhog Day in the US – virtually. The annual ritual held at Gobbler’s Knob, Pennsylvania, to see if a famous groundhog will emerge from his burrow and portend the end of winter will be held on Tuesday. But this year, because of Covid-19, Groundhog Day – made famous in the 1993 film of the same name – will be off limits to the public and conducted virtually, with viewers able to watch online thanks to the Pennsylvania Tourism Office. In an event dating back to 1887, each year on February 2 onlookers have made their way to the hill, near the town of Punxsutawney, north-east of Pittsburgh, to watch for a sign of the end of winter from a groundhog.

(AP) There will be six more weeks of winter, Punxsutawney Phil predicted as he emerged from his burrow on a snowy Tuesday morning to perform his Groundhog Day duties. Members of Phil s inner circle woke up the furry critter at 7:25 a.m. at Gobbler s Knob in Punxsutawney, Pennsylvania, to see whether he would see his shadow or not. Shortly after this year s prediction was revealed, one of the members of the circle shared a message he said Phil had told him earlier in the day: After winter, you re looking forward to one of the most beautiful and brightest springs you ve ever seen.
